Call forwarding is not available on Lyca Mobile

If you are having issues with your Lyca Mobile service, you can still utilise call forwarding on your Lyca Mobile-enabled device, as most modern phones support this feature. You can enable or disable call forwarding using your mobile device.

To disable call forwarding on your Lyca Mobile-enabled device, follow these steps:

  • Launch the Phone app on your device.
  • Tap on the three-dot or three-line menu icon located in the top right corner of the screen.
  • Select 'Call Forwarding Settings'.
  • Tap on the 'Call Forwarding Option'.
  • Tap on 'Voice Calls' (if present).
  • Remove the number and hit 'OK' or simply hit 'Turn Off'.

Alternatively, you can disable call forwarding by going into your device's 'Settings':

  • Launch the Settings app.
  • Scroll down, find, and tap on 'Phone'.
  • Select 'Call Forwarding'.
  • Switch off the toggle button for call forwarding.

Once you have deactivated call forwarding, your calls will no longer be redirected to another number.

If you need to enable call forwarding again, simply follow the same steps and turn on the feature.

It is worth noting that some mobile carriers provide specific shortcodes to manage call forwarding settings. Therefore, another method to disable call forwarding is by dialling a specific code:

  • Open your phone's dialler.
  • Enter '##002#' on the keypad.
  • Press the call or send button.
  • Test by calling your number from another phone to ensure call forwarding is off.
  • Restart your phone if needed for the changes to apply.

If all else fails, you can always contact Lyca Mobile customer service for further assistance.

If you encounter any difficulties or need further assistance with call forwarding, Lyca Mobile has a dedicated customer service team ready to help.

Here's how you can reach them:

  • Dial 612 from your Lyca Mobile device. This is a free service.
  • Dial 1-866-277-3221 from any phone. This is also a free service.
  • Dial 1-845-301-1612 from another phone or when abroad. Standard call charges may apply.

The Lyca Mobile customer service team is multilingual and available from 09:00 AM to 10:00 PM EST Monday through Saturday, and 10:00 AM to 08:00 PM EST on Sundays.

If you have an ongoing issue that requires further attention, you can fill out a form on the Lyca Mobile website to escalate the matter for investigation. The team aims to resolve all complaints within five working days, excluding weekends and bank holidays.

Call forwarding can be activated and deactivated using mobile network codes

Call forwarding is a useful feature when you want calls to be redirected to another number or device. This can be helpful when you are unavailable to take calls, for example, when you are travelling or working away from the office.

To activate and deactivate call forwarding, you can use mobile network codes. These are usually USSD codes, which stands for Unstructured Supplementary Service Data. These codes are entered into your phone's dialler app, followed by the number you wish to forward calls to.

For example, to activate call forwarding on Verizon, you would dial *72 followed by the 10-digit number. To deactivate, you would dial *73.

On AT&T and T-Mobile, the code to activate is *21*, followed by the number and the hash key. To deactivate, you would enter #21#.

On Google Fi, there is no USSD code to activate, and you must use the app or website instead. However, to deactivate, you need to use the app or website, and there is no quick code option.

On US Cellular, the code to activate is 1, followed by the 10-digit number. To deactivate, simply dial *73, the same code as Verizon.

You can also use codes to specify the type of call forwarding. For example, to forward all calls, you would use *21*PhoneNumber#. To forward calls when busy, you would use *67*PhoneNumber#.

It is important to note that call forwarding may incur additional charges, as it involves routing calls across different networks. Therefore, it is recommended to disable forwarding when it is not needed to prevent unexpected fees.
